How Long-Term Treatment Works
In most cases, long-term substance abuse rehabilitation
is designed to help you recover from substance abuse by efficiently
cleansing your body and mind of all the toxic
substances you have been using.
These programs can also help by preparing you on how to deal
with any cravings and triggers that could cause you to relapse.
As such, you may find that this type of rehabilitation
will better enable you to develop the techniques
that will come in handy when you must to preserve your
sobriety when faced with triggers.

Also, the program will provide you with other tools to ensure that you avoid relapse after the treatment is done. For instance,
they may help you to gain new career skills, learn how to manage your money and deal with your finances, teach you
how to plan for job interviews, and help you to develop
better habits regarding cleanliness, hygiene and appearance.
Since addiction influences many different areas of your
life, it is essential that you address every factor in regards
to your addiction - over and above your physical dependence
on drugs.
While ensuring that addiction no longer has a hold over your life,
therefore, long-term drug and alcohol rehab programs in Mexican Hat, Utah also work to treat the mental attributes of addiction. This is why these
programs perform various types of therapy and counseling.
The duration of the rehab program will vary for each client depending on several
factors. Some of these factors are, the seriousness and duration
of your addiction, the types of drugs you used, as well as whether or not you may have a co-occurring mental health
disorder arising from or exacerbated by your drug use.
